The Birth of a Journey: From Factory to Freight
It all starts in a bustling factory—maybe in Mumbai, Chennai, or a remote industrial town in Gujarat. The package sits quietly, unaware of its fate, as workers seal it with tape and slap on a shipping label.
Suddenly, a forklift lifts the package onto a pallet, and the adventure begins.
“Where am I going?” it wonders.
A freight forwarder, acting as the invisible travel agent of the logistics world, has already mapped out its journey—choosing the best mode of transport, arranging for customs clearance, and ensuring the most cost-effective and timely route.
Before the package even leaves the warehouse, the freight forwarder has worked out:
✅ Which shipping method will be the fastest (air, sea, road, or rail?)
✅ The legal paperwork required for smooth transit
✅ The best way to avoid delays at customs checkpoints
The package doesn’t know any of this. It only knows it has been picked up and is on the move.

Checkpoint Two: The Ports and Airports – A Package’s First Taste of International Travel
For packages destined for foreign lands, the next stop is often a seaport or airport.
If it’s heading overseas by sea, it will be packed into a massive container, stacked among thousands of others, waiting to board a vessel at ports like Nhava Sheva (JNPT), Chennai, or Visakhapatnam.
If time is of the essence, it will fly instead—handled by air freight professionals at airports like Delhi’s IGI, Mumbai’s CSIA, or Bengaluru’s Kempegowda Airport.
Here’s where freight forwarding companies in India really shine. They coordinate:
✈️ Flight bookings for cargo (yes, packages have their own plane tickets!)
📦 Container loading at ports, ensuring space is optimized
🛃 Customs documentation, because missing a single form can mean costly delays
For our little package, it’s just another leg of the journey. But for freight forwarders, it’s a highly synchronized ballet of logistics, regulations, and problem-solving.
Checkpoint Three: Customs Clearance – The Great Paperwork Battle
Customs clearance is the red tape monster that every international shipment must battle.
Here, our package sits in a warehouse, waiting for officials to inspect the paperwork. If all goes well, it moves ahead smoothly. But if there’s one missing document, it can be held up for days—or worse, sent back.
Luckily, freight forwarding companies in India are pros at this. They ensure:
✔️ HS codes are correctly listed (a minor error can change duty rates!)
✔️ Import/export taxes are calculated properly
✔️ Paperwork is submitted in advance to avoid delays
With all clearances in place, our package is finally ready for its international adventure.
